About the Firm

MUSE Community + Design (MUSE), is an innovative and award-winning urban planning firm founded in 2014. The office is located in the Bucktown neighborhood of Chicago. We help communities manage change by creating plans, processes, and policies to implement a shared vision. We believe our work is enhanced by diverse experiences and perspectives. Position Description 
We are a busy and growing practice and seek to add an experienced and dynamic senior associate to our team to manage a variety of urban planning projects with a high degree of autonomy and technical acumen. Senior associates deliver high quality work on time and on budget and help the firm maintain client relationships. Senior associates are responsible for quality control of all deliverables, managing project teams both internally and externally, and managing processes and documents.  

Approximately 85-90% of the work will be in support of client-based projects; 10-15% of the work will be dedicated to the preparation of proposals and firm initiatives.  We offer a generous benefit package and are committed to a high quality of work-life balance.
